What is Slant System?
Slant System™ is an explicit, systematic, diagnostic, prescriptive, and multimodal Orton-Gillingham structured literacy intervention for students, combined with a comprehensive literacy training program designed for educators. Slant System™ is particularly effective for struggling readers and those with dyslexia. Our simple approach integrates research-based methods with practical tools for immediate classroom implementation.
Training begins with the Structured Literacy Foundations course, covering the science of reading, dyslexia, an introduction to English language structure, multimodal lesson delivery, planning, and practice. Educators then continue on with Advanced Training to gain a much deeper understanding of English language concepts, guiding a student through all 7 Stages of the Teaching Sequence, and may additionally receive one-on-one real-time coaching through our year-long Practicum to ensure effective classroom application and expertise in designing and implementing lessons for struggling readers.
Accredited by the International Dyslexia Association, Slant System™ is rooted in the science of reading research. This multimodal, systematic, and evidence-based method is especially effective for students with dyslexia and those struggling with reading.
Educators who complete the Structured Literacy Foundations and Advanced Training earn certification as a Slant System™ Structured Literacy Classroom Teacher. Those who also complete the Practicum achieve certification as a Slant System™ Structured Literacy and Dyslexia Specialist.
Certified teachers gain specialized skills in a systematic, sequential, and diagnostic approach to reading instruction, proven effective for nearly 30 years. Originally developed for students with dyslexia, Slant System™ benefits all learners, particularly struggling readers. Graduates of our certification program confidently design and deliver instruction that meets the needs of all students. Teachers and administrators consistently report significant gains in student performance, increased educator confidence, and stronger support in developing IEPs with targeted, meaningful goals.
Our instruction can supplement core reading programs or serve as small-group or one-on-one intervention, building foundational literacy skills in phonemic awareness, decoding, encoding, fluency, vocabulary, and comprehension.
Slant System™ training is ideal for K-12 teachers, reading specialists, interventionists, special educators, administrators, and any educator seeking expertise in the Orton-Gillingham structured literacy approach.

As an accredited training program by the International Dyslexia Association, Advanced Training and Practicum equips teachers with the knowledge and skills needed to take the Center for Effective Reading Instruction (CERI) Knowledge and Practice Examination for Effective Reading Instruction (KPEERI). Successfully passing this exam enables educators to earn a Structured Literacy Classroom Teacher Certificate (C-SLCT) or Structured Literacy Dyslexia Interventionist (C-SLDI) certification. CERI operates as a subsidiary of the International Dyslexia Association (IDA).
